    Okay, here are the Heco Direkt connected to the new Hegel Rost integrated fed via Ethernet. They changed quite a bit in even an hour of listening. Very impressed so far. They seem rather upfront in their presentation, but still an easy listen. I get the feeling they'll be quite smooth. Not as much detail as I'm used to hearing with ATC, but I had expected that all along. So, they'll be more forgiving. Bass in the first hour definitely started coming around and they opened up quite a bit. My guess is that the 95dB sensitivity seems quite generous as I certainly didn't get the impression the sensitivity was that high, but overall seems like it will be very amp friendly regardless. Based on looks alone, I certainly wouldn't be surprised if they were double the $4,500 CAD retail. I personally love the look. We'll see as we get some hours on them, but I'd say very high value for what you're getting.

    Joe

    I suspect you are correct and Srajen alluded to that. I found the same to be true of the Spatial's. If you look at Clayton's specs carefully that 93 db is only from the mid-range up which is why he shows then with 250 wpc amps. With a 40 wpc tube amp the bass was wanting. When I went with power they came alive. I suspect that even though they may be low power tube friendly with "show music" that with "real life" music they will need much more. I suspect the Nord, Nuprime ,Job 225 or Odyssey Kismet will make them realize their potential plus they would be going in a large room with multiple openings. In you setup I would guess the Ayre's or the Job Integrated would be it. Hard to push a woofer that big with "flea watt" power.

    As no one else appears to have listened to these vs the Devore O's, I'll add a quick opinion. I listened to the Heco Direkt's on my recent speaker journey. They are good - for the money. They need less space than the Devore Orangutan's and are less fussy about placement. But if you have a medium to large sized room, the Heco's are not in the same league IMO. To my ear, the Devore O93's were more forceful, dynamic and delivered more tonal colour. For small rooms, the Heco's would be the better choice I believe.
